What Acne Skin Users Say About ALIVELAB

What Users Love

Alive Lab products receive particularly positive reviews for their trouble-calming effects and redness reduction, and the powder-type products are frequently noted for their high versatility as they can be mixed with various base products. Additionally, the good cost-effectiveness of being able to use the products for a long time despite their reasonable price point is loved by many users.

Common Concerns

Alive Lab products, particularly powder products, frequently mention common inconveniences such as difficulty in controlling the amount due to container design and powder scattering. Additionally, some products may cause dryness during use, or there is disappointment that the whitening effect or dramatic calming effect for all types of troubles falls short of expectations.

Frequently Asked Questions

According to reviews, Centella Dressing Powder helps with purulent acne and redness calming and is considered mild. Some users mention that with consistent use, the effect gradually diminishes or has minimal effect on milia acne. Experiences may vary depending on individual skin type and condition.
As frequently mentioned, Centella Dressing Powder is widely used for active acne or redness calming. For managing acne scars or hyperpigmentation, Red Spot Lemon Powder is considered useful by some users. Multi Ice Cream can be considered when skin heat sensation and moisture management are needed.
According to reviews, it is common to mix powder products with various base products such as toners, creams, and spot gels. In particular, many users apply them intensively to troubled areas in the final step of evening skincare or spread them over the entire face mixed with cream. Depending on personal preference, you can use them in a suitable way while compensating for dryness.
